Ellington Financial (NYSE:EFC – Get Free Report) posted its earnings results on Wednesday. The financial services provider reported $0.53 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.44 by $0.09, Zacks reports. The business had revenue of $242.08 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$121.99 million. Ellington Financial had a net margin of 89.52% and a return on equity of 13.56%.

About Ellington Financial
Ellington Financial Inc, through its subsidiary, Ellington Financial Operating Partnership LLC, acquires and manages mortgage-related, consumer-related, corporate-related, and other financial assets in the United States.
